Output d31667858352e708b9dd364f505f17516f352213a6b156c97c3e058e52e6999e:3

value
358514
script pubkey
OP_0 OP_PUSHBYTES_20 87b12b3388d780abd3d220b889fd069f6dbd83a6
address
bc1qs7cjkvug67q2h57jyzugnlgxnakmmqax6ffzdm
transaction
d31667858352e708b9dd364f505f17516f352213a6b156c97c3e058e52e6999e
confirmations
157964
spent
true